WebSep 26, 2016 · Here is everything that can be made from just one barrel of oil: Enough gasoline to drive a medium-sized car over 450km (280 miles). Enough distillate fuel to drive a large truck for almost 65km (40 miles). If jet fuel fraction is included, that same truck can run nearly 80km (50 miles). WebJan 18, 2024 · The result is that crude oil gets separated into several distinct groups of chemicals for use — such as petroleum, gasoline and paraffin — each of which contains … WebPetroleum transport is the transportation of petroleum and derivatives such as gasoline ( petrol ). [1] Petroleum products are transported via rail cars, trucks, tanker vessels, and pipeline networks. The method used to move the petroleum products depends on the volume that is being moved and its destination.
